The journey of IAM has been remarkable. What began as simple spreadsheet-based user management has evolved through various stages:
Manual Management Era (1990s-early 2000s): Administrators manually provisioned accounts, managed access rights, and handled password resets through direct database modifications or basic tools.
Rule-Based Automation (2000s-2010s): First-generation IAM solutions introduced rule-based workflows and basic automation, reducing manual intervention but still requiring significant human oversight.
Identity Governance (2010s-2020): Focus shifted to governance, compliance, and risk management with more sophisticated certification processes and role-based access controls.
AI-Driven Identity Management (2020-Present): The latest evolution integrates artificial intelligence and machine learning to create adaptive, intelligent identity systems capable of making context-aware decisions.

Traditional identity management approaches face significant limitations in today’s complex enterprise environments:
Modern enterprises manage thousands or even millions of identities across employees, contractors, partners, and non-human entities (such as bots and service accounts). According to Okta’s Businesses at Work 2023 report, the average enterprise uses 211 different applications, with large enterprises deploying over 350 applications. This complexity makes manual or even rule-based approaches increasingly unsustainable.
Identity-related breaches continue to dominate security incidents. Verizon’s 2023 Data Breach Investigations Report revealed that credentials remain the most sought-after data type in breaches, involved in approximately 49% of all breaches. Traditional preventive controls often fail to detect sophisticated attacks that leverage legitimate credentials.
Regulatory requirements like GDPR, CCPA, SOX, HIPAA, and industry-specific mandates impose significant identity governance requirements. Organizations struggle to maintain continuous compliance through manual certification processes and static rules.
Traditional IAM often creates frustrating user experiences with lengthy access request processes, frequent password resets, and disjointed authentication experiences across different applications and environments.

While the benefits of AI-driven IAM are compelling, organizations face several challenges in implementation:
AI systems require high-quality, consolidated identity data to function effectively. Many organizations struggle with fragmented identity information across multiple repositories.
Solution: Begin with identity data consolidation initiatives that normalize user information across systems. Avatier’s Identity Management Architecture provides a comprehensive framework for connecting disparate identity sources and creating a unified identity foundation.
While AI can automate many decisions, determining the appropriate balance between machine and human judgment remains challenging.
Solution: Implement a phased approach, beginning with low-risk automations and gradually expanding AI authority as confidence and accuracy are established. Maintain human oversight for critical decisions, particularly those involving privileged access.
AI decisions regarding access rights must be explainable to satisfy compliance requirements and maintain user trust.
Solution: Deploy identity solutions with strong audit capabilities and explainable AI features that document the reasoning behind automated decisions. This transparency is essential for regulatory compliance and building organizational confidence in AI-driven processes.
Many organizations lack personnel with the specialized skills needed to implement and manage AI-driven identity solutions.
Solution: Leverage vendor expertise through professional services engagements and invest in upskilling existing IAM teams. Building a center of excellence for identity that combines technical and business perspectives can accelerate adoption.

For organizations looking to evolve from manual to AI-driven identity management, consider these strategic recommendations:
Start with a clear assessment of your current identity maturity and identify specific processes that would benefit most from AI enhancement.
Prioritize use cases based on business impact and implementation complexity, focusing initial efforts on high-value, lower-complexity scenarios.
Invest in foundational identity data quality by normalizing user information across systems and establishing reliable identity governance processes.
Choose technology partners with proven AI capabilities and a clear roadmap for future innovation in identity intelligence.
Build cross-functional teams that combine identity expertise with data science knowledge to guide AI implementation.
Establish clear metrics to measure the impact of AI-driven identity automation on efficiency, security posture, and user experience.
